What does an MRO Account Manager do?

An MRO (Maintenance, Repair, and Operations) Account Manager is responsible for managing relationships with clients who purchase MRO products and services. They oversee client accounts, ensure timely delivery of supplies, and work to understand and meet the unique needs of each customer. Their duties often include negotiating contracts, resolving issues, and collaborating with internal teams to provide efficient solutions. MRO Account Managers play a key role in maintaining customer satisfaction and driving sales growth for their company.

How does an MRO Account Manager typically collaborate with procurement and maintenance teams to meet client needs?

An MRO Account Manager regularly works with procurement and maintenance teams to ensure clients receive the right maintenance, repair, and operations supplies on time. This involves coordinating inventory levels, understanding technical requirements, and proactively addressing potential supply chain issues. The role requires frequent communication, problem-solving, and aligning solutions with both client objectives and internal capabilities. Building strong relationships with these teams helps streamline processes and improve service delivery, which is crucial for client satisfaction and retention.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an MRO Account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an MRO Account Manager, you need strong sales acumen, knowledge of maintenance, repair, and operations (MRO) products, and a relevant bachelor's deg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with CRM software, inventory management systems, and procurement platforms is typically required. Excellent relationship-building, negotiation, and problem-solving skills help set top performers apart in this role. These competencies are crucial for driving sales growth, maintaining client satisfaction, and effectively managing complex supply chain needs within industrial environments.

The Mro Account Manager focuses on maintaining and growing existing client accounts within the MRO industry, emphasizing relationship management and strategic planning. In contrast, the Mro Sales Representative primarily seeks new clients and sales opportunities. Both roles require industry knowledge and sales skills but differ in their core responsibilities and objectives.

Is Mro Account Manager an entry level position?

An MRO Account Manager is typically a mid-level role that requires prior experience in sales, account management, or procurement. While some companies may offer entry-level positions with training, most MRO Account Managers are expected to have relevant industry knowledge and skills in customer service, negotiation, and inventory management.

What skills are needed for Mro Account Manager jobs?

MRO Account Managers need strong communication and negotiation skills to build relationships with clients and suppliers. They should have knowledge of procurement processes, inventory management, and familiarity with en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ems. Organizational skills and the ability to analyze data are also important for managing accounts effectively.

Position Details
The Account Manager is responsible for driving profitable sales growth within an assigned customer portfolio, by executing Grainger's value proposition through a consultative sales approach. This role develops and maintains long-term customer relationships, identifies growth opportunities, and leverages internal and external resources to deliver customer solutions, operational excellence, and business results. The Account Manager owns the overall customer relationship, sales performance, and account strategy for their territory.


You Will
    • Develop and expand relationships across all levels within assigned accounts, effectively selling Grainger's products, services, and value-added solutions.
    • Maintain a disciplined call plan, dedicating approximately 80% of time in the field and 20% to administrative activities.
    • Owns and consistently delivers against sales, margin, and growth targets for assigned accounts.
    • Drive profitable growth by identifying account potential, prioritizing opportunities, and developing and executing structured account plans using tools such as Reports and Strategic Selling Plans.
    • Manage and track pipeline, activities, and performance using CRM and other sales enablement tools.
    • Identify, engage, and leverage internal and external resources (e.g., specialists, suppliers) to maximize opportunities, remove barriers, and ensure customer satisfaction.
    • Expand adoption of Grainger value-added solutions (e.g., eCommerce, inventory management programs) to increase customer stickiness and share of wallet.
    • Maintain full ownership of the customer relationship, including issue resolution, escalation, and overall account health.
